Becoming a Doctor of MBBS from AIIMS is a dream of every medical science student. Yes! On Monday the results of the AIIMS entrance examination 2018 will be announced. The results will be released on June 18 at 6 pm. Through the AIIMS entrance examination, students will get admission in MBBS course in 9 AIIMS institutes located in New Delhi, Patna, Bhopal, Jodhpur, Bhubaneswar, Rishikesh, Raipur, Guntur, Nagpur. There are about 807 MBBS seats in all these institutes. To check the result student can visit the official website at aiimsexams.org or mbbs.aiimsexams.org. This year more than 2 lakh students appeared in the AIIMS MBBS examination. The counseling process will start after the results of the entrance exams are issued. The process of counseling will start in the first week of July.

On the AIIMS MBBS-2018 Entrance Examination page, you will see the login option. Submit your user id, password and caption code. After logging in, you can see the result. The result will be declared as Rank Wise and Roll Number Wise. Entrance test for admission in AIIMS MBBS course was conducted on 26 and 27 May 2018. The exam was conducted in two shifts. In the first shift, the examination was conducted from 9 a.m. to 12.30 p.m. and the second shift exam was held from 3 pm to 6.30 pm. The exam was conducted in the online-based test (CBT) while Admit cards were issued for the examination on June 10.

Notice of AIIMS MBBS Entrance Examination, 2018, was issued in February 2018. The application process for the examination lasted till 5 March 2018. Those who pass the AIIMS MBBS entrance examination will get admission in New Delhi and 8 other AIIMS MBBS course. Results of AIIMS MBBS Entrance Exam 2017 were announced on June 15 last year. Nishita Purohit became All India Topper with 100 percentile marks in Entrance exam. Last year 28,4,737 students had appeared in the exam, out of which 4905 students were able to qualify only.
